Admiral William Henry Maxwell, Royal Navy, Retired (13 June, 1840 – 1 July, 1920) was an officer of the Royal Navy.
Early Life & Career
Maxwell was promoted to the rank of Captain on 29 November, 1872.[1]
Maxwell was promoted to the rank of Vice-Admiral on 9 December, 1894, vice Heneage.[2]
He was advanced to the rank of Admiral on the Retired List on 21 March, 1900.[3]
